Is Celery Safe for Border Collies?

Celery is safe for Border Collies when prepared correctly and offered in appropriate amounts. Celery is a safe hydrating low-calorie snack for dogs for Border Collies. As with any treat, moderation is key — even safe foods can cause digestive upset if given too frequently or in large quantities.

Very low calorie freshens breath good source of Vitamins. Treats should never make up more than 10% of your Border Collie's total daily calorie intake — the remaining 90% should come from a complete, balanced pet food.

How to serve Celery to your Border Collie

  1. Start with half of 1-2 small pieces — wait 24 hours before offering more.
  2. Serve plain only — no seasoning, salt, sugar, or additives.
  3. Keep treats under 10% of your Border Collie's daily calorie intake.

Vet tips for Border Collie owners

  • Introduce Celery gradually — start with half the recommended amount and wait 24 hours to check for any reaction.
  • Always serve plain with zero seasoning, salt, sugar, or additives.
  • Treats should never exceed 10% of your Border Collie's total daily calorie intake.
  • If your Border Collie has diabetes, kidney disease, or weight issues, consult your vet first.
